Fish and salad down the hill

Eastside Road, Healdsburg, May 10, 2009—

I'M JUST GUESSING, since we weren't watching: I think T. simply cooked up some plum tomatoes with finely chopped onion, celery, black olives, and maybe one other aromatic vegetable — a little parsley? — and then shallow-poached the halibut in it. With it, Corona beans, cooked with a little sage and onions, of course. The green salad afterward came from our garden: lettuce, arugula, mâche, and a sprinkling of summer savory leaves.
White wine, "Madame Preston" ; Viognier; both from Louis Preston vineyards

A very smooth continuity of tastes and aromas, stitched together by Preston's extraordinary California Rhone-type wines.
